A four -year -old boy died after hitting a bus outside a hospital in Kent.
Police were called after a report of an accident outside the Queen Elizabeth Queen Mother Hospital in Margate at around 16:00 BST on Thursday.
The boy was taken inside the hospital, but after a while the dead were confirmed. His next family has been informed.
Kent police said the boy left the hospital before the accident.
Police said that the bus, a white single decker vehicle, was traveling near the entrance of the A&E department.
Whoever looked at the accident, or who has CCTV and dashakam footage of the event, is urged to contact with force.
